Napa County Gang Fugitive, 19, Captured

Listed last week as wanted by Napa Valley Crime Stoppers, 19-year-old Alejandro Garcia went back to jail Sunday, authorities said.

A 19-year-old Napa County man wanted for felony violation of probation and criminal street gang participation and burglary was arrested a few days after he was listed on the latest wanted list from Napa Valley Crime Stoppers.

Alejandro Garcia was taken into custody Sunday, according to the Napa County Sheriff's Office.

Garcia was last arrested earlier this month on three warrants for violation of probation after police found him riding in a car that had been described by someone reporting a gang fight at the south Napa Jack in the Box.

Also arrested Sunday, authorities said: Randy Vieu, 27, wanted since October for felony probation violation on conviction of vandalism and commmission of a felony while on bail.
